    "Radicalabortion-to-birth bill progresses in SA

    In alate-night session that lasted until around 1.20am, the SA upper house ofParliament voted in favour of the shocking abortion-to-birth bill.

    Labor MLCClare Scriven and Liberal MLC Nicola Centofanti valiantly led the charge tolessen the potential harm of the bill, including putting amendments to:

    • restrict the ease with which late-term abortions could be accessed;
    • preserve conscientious objection for medical professionals; and
    • ban sex-selection abortions


    All ofthese and more were shot down, often after acrimonious debate.

    The finalvote was 12 to 9 in favour of the bill, which now heads to the lower house inthe first week of February 2021."
